Hi everyone 

 

My friend bought a pre-loved car from a car dealer lately

 

When he needed to service his car, he brought to the AD and the AD told him that the last service was a few months ago. But the mileage locked was way more higher the current mileage on the Odo.

 

In simple context, the dealer tampered with the mileage before selling my friend the car.

 

What can my friend do against the dealer? he feels cheated

the question is....

 

is consignment car protected under lemon law?

 

it is afterall, a transfer of names between two private owners.

 

 

from my understanding 

 

consignment cars are not covered under lemon law

Link to post
Share on other sites

If the sales contract is not with a car dealer or company then I think Lemon Law doesn't apply. (it doesn't apply to private buyer-seller)

 

BTW high mileage doesn't mean poor condition if the previous owner(s) maintain and repair it as necessary.  It was maintained at AD afterall (of course, past owners could always skim on cost and ask AD to avoid repairing big ticket items).

I thought I shared some bad experience with Hua Yang. After completing all paper works, getting the loan approved and the inspection lined up they first came up and said there's a major issue with the gearbox which needed to be overhauled. Next day they said it was just a solenoid valve but there's more bad news. From a "friend" they got to know that the car has a mileage of 90k+ as of some time in 2016 while the ODO shows only 70k. They won't provide the name of this friend or how this guy know about nor any other proof. End of the story, they ask me if I still want to buy or not to which I said no thank you. Terrible company.
